Newsom Signs Bill Banning Single-use Propane Cylinders for Camping
Breitbart ^ | 09/26/2024 | Joel B. Pollak

Posted on 09/26/2024 7:00:36 AM PDT by ChicagoConservative27

California Gov. Gavin Newsom (D) signed a bill this week to ban one-pound, single-use propane cylinders, meaning that only more expensive reusable cylinders will be available in the state.

The San Francisco Chronicle reported:

Disposable propane canisters like the dark green ones used with camping stoves will soon be phased out in California, after Gov. Gavin Newsom signed legislation Sunday requiring all one-pound cylinders sold in the state to be reusable or refillable starting in 2028.

Between 4 million and 7 million of the single-use cylinders are sold in California each year, according to an estimate from the California Product Stewardship Council, a nonprofit local government coalition that sponsored the bill.

In 2022, Newsom vetoed a near-identical bill, SB 1256. In his veto letter, Newsom raised concerns about prohibiting sales of disposable cylinders “without a plan for collection and refill infrastructure.” The governor also urged the legislature to consider “market-based solutions” over an outright ban.

REI, and most camping stores in camping areas already swap 1#,5#and 20# refillable tanks. You buy the first tank full or bring in your own empty refillable tank and leave with a full one for a fee. Which last I checked in Austin the refill fee for a one lb tank was $4 and at a gas station or general mart just outside a state or national park are like $10 or more. Even at Wal-Mart they are two for $11 so the refill are cheaper once you own the tank. Or if you have a 20# and a refill kit you can get propane for <90 cents per lb from tractor supply or pretty much any Uhaul location. Wal-Mart has 20# which they actually fill to 15#s for $19 I just saw them yesterday in front of the store. Even at $19 for 15# that’s still only $1.26 lb you will save money over the life span of the refill tank regardless of how you refill it. Every method of refill is cheaper than the disposable tanks that alone justifies their use. The litter aspect is just gravy. A pox on people who litter in state and national parks.
